If you’ve read Seanan McGuire’s Every Heart a Doorway, we know you must have a favorite character: maybe Nancy, the girl who longs to return to the quiet underworld she lost? Kade, unfairly robbed of the honor bestowed on him by a Goblin King? Or maybe it’s Jack and Jill, the twins who returned from a place that seems to have left them deeply…twisted.

Next June, readers will finally get to walk through the doorway that transported Jack and Jill to a world of vicious vampires and mad scientists in Down Among the Sticks and Bones, a new Wayward Children novella set before the events of Every Heart a Doorway.

If you haven’t read Every Heart a Doorway, don’t worry: this tale stands alone. You don’t need any special knowledge to enter the dark otherworld of Jack and Jill (though we would advise watching your back). If you’re already an Every Heart a Doorway fan, you can look forward to seeing more of the worlds Sumi, Kade, Lundy, and Eleanor West herself visited later in the series.

Down Among the Sticks and Bones will be published in partnership with Tor Books, bringing it to a bookstore near you, and will be available in hardcover June 2017. Like all Tor.com Publishing titles, it will be available globally in ebook and print formats. The hardcover edition will feature three illustrations by Rovina Cai, and we’re excited to unveil one of them here! Rovina previously illustrated scenes from Every Heart a Doorway, and we’re happy to have her on board again.

From the catalog copy:

Twin sisters Jack and Jill were seventeen when they found their way home and were packed off to Eleanor West’s Home for Wayward Children.

This is the story of what happened first…

Jacqueline was her mother’s perfect daughter—polite and quiet, always dressed as a princess. If her mother was sometimes a little strict, it’s because crafting the perfect daughter takes discipline.

Jillian was her father’s perfect daughter—adventurous, thrill-seeking, and a bit of a tom-boy. He really would have preferred a son, but you work with what you’ve got.

They were five when they learned that grown-ups can’t be trusted.

They were twelve when they walked down the impossible staircase and discovered that the pretense of love can never be enough to prepare you for a life filled with magic in a land filled with mad scientists and death and choices.
